Lions Soccer Club to hold open tryouts

Lions Soccer Club, a youth travel program on the far west side of Elgin, will hold open tryouts on Monday, June 1 and Thursday, June 4.

Interested players should plan to attend one or both of the open tryouts. Tryouts will be held at our home fields at Plato Park, 40W400 Stonecrest Drive in Plato Center from 5 to 7 p.m. both nights.

Founded on the principles of effort, attitude and excellence, Lions SC incorporates excellent soccer training and character development that is based on traditional Christian principles. The club is favored for its affordable pricing, player development, Biblical values and excellent coaches all in a positive, fun and family-friendly environment.

Lions SC is currently accepting boys for the U-8 to U-15 teams and girls for the U-10, U-13 and U-14 teams for the fall 2015 and spring 2016 seasons.
